Victorian 2023 Australian Education Award winners

The Australian Education Awards recognise educational excellence across 28 categories, celebrating the accomplishments of Australia's top-performing teachers, principals and schools. 

Each year, submissions are received from across the country sharing stories of excellence and commitment to education. This year, 39 Victorian schools and teachers were nominated for awards across 20 categories. 

Judged by a panel of industry leaders and senior representatives, winners are determined based on scores across a range of categories.

The VIT wishes to congratulate the following teachers and schools who received Australian Education Awards. 

Individual Awards

Secondary School Teacher of the Year - Government

  • Meg Bailey, Templestowe College

Secondary School Teacher of the Year - Non-government

  • Gary Smith, Cobram Anglican Grammar School

Curriculum Awards

Best Co-Curricular Program

  • Lauriston Girls' School - Howqua Outdoor Program

Grok Academy Innovation in Curriculum Design

  • Caulfield Grammar School - Kakadu Year 9 Remote Program

School Awards

Secondary School of the Year - Government

  • Templestowe College

A Team Tuition Secondary School of the Year - Non-government

  • Haileybury
